A Passion for Films: Henri Langlois and the Cinematheque Francaise Richard Roud

When Henri Langlois began collecting prints of films in the 1920s, most people - even many in the film industry - thought of movies as a cheap and disposable form of entertainment. Langlois recognized them as a priceless form of art and worthy of preservation. In 1935, he founded the Cinematheque Francaise, the legendary film library and screening room in Paris which Jean Renoir described as "the church for movies" and Bernardo Bertolucci called "the best school of cinema in the world". This is an analysis of Henri Langlois, his passion for films, and his contribution to film history.

"Richard Roud is the perfect Henri Langlois biographer."--Louise Brooks "If you're interested in film, you'll be fascinated by Henri Langlois's 'passion for films.'"--Lillian Gish "Richard Roud has written a truly great and important book that cannot fail to be considered a major contribution to film history."--Marcel Ophuls, 'American Film' "Part scholarly biography and part personal memoir...this is a good place to start learning about one of film's most charismatic figures."--'Library Journal' "'A Passion for Films' is a perfect title for Richard Roud's loving biography of Langlois...His book is also a personal memoir and a brief history of film archives and archivists. Most important, 'A Passion for Films' provides an account of how Langlois virtually single-handedly created what we call today a film culture."--Dan Isaac, 'New York Times Book Review' "The greatest value of this book is the clear outline it gives of Langlois's career and the history of film archives...Langlois was a flawed man and a curator who aired his films a little too boldly sometimes. But as Roud argues, he was a key instigator of the last great burst of creative energy in filmmaking: the New Wave. America has so poor a record in preserving its own films that the story of Langlois's efforts makes a great lesson."--David Thompson, 'New Republic'

Über Richard Roud

Richard Roud was the director of the London Film Festival from 1960 to 1969 and the director of the New York Film Festival from its inauguration in 1963 until 1987. A film critic at the Manchester 'Guardian' from 1963 to 1970, Roud is also the author of three books on individual directors('Max Ophuls', 'Jean-Luc Godard', and 'Jean-Marie Straub') and editor of the two-volume 'Cinema: A Critical Dictionary'. He died in Nnmes, France, in 1989.
